发明名称 INCREASED REFRESH INTERVAL AND ENERGY EFFICIENCY IN A DRAM
摘要 Techniques described herein generally include methods and systems related to designing and operating a DRAM device that has significantly reduced refresh energy use. A method for designing a DRAM optimizes or otherwise improves the DRAM for energy efficiency based on a measured or predicted failure probability of memory cells in the DRAM. The DRAM may be configured to operate at an increased refresh interval, thereby reducing DRAM refresh energy but causing a predictable portion of the memory cells in the DRAM to leak electrical energy too quickly to retain data. The DRAM is further configured with a selected a number of spare memory cells for replacing the “leaky” memory cells, so that operation of the DRAM at the increased refresh interval may result in little or no reduction in capacity of the DRAM.

主权项 1. A method to design a memory chip, the method comprising: determining a failure probability of a portion of a volatile memory array, the portion including a plurality of memory cells; based on the determined failure probability, determining an improved energy use and memory capacity overhead of the volatile memory array; and determining a number of spare memory cells to include in the volatile memory array based on the improved memory capacity overhead and according to a refresh interval for the volatile memory array that is based on the improved energy use.
